Please Be Quiet Oshawa 2019
Oshawa, Ontario · 3 February 2019 · 5 events · 17 competitors · 13 personal bests
Chen-Pin Sun (孫振斌) won three of the five events (3×3 blindfolded, 5×5 blindfolded, 3×3 Multi-Blind). 17 competitors produced 13 personal bests, 2 of which still stand today.
The moment
A national record
Abdullah Gulab set the 3×3 Multi-Blind single national record: 2 of 4 cubes · 38:30.
Winners & podiums
| Event | Winner | Single | Average |
|---|---|---|---|
| 3×3 blindfolded | Chen-Pin Sun (孫振斌) | 1:20.65 | — |
| 3×3 Fewest Moves | Brady Metherall | 29 moves | 36.00 |
| 4×4 blindfolded | Emile Compion | 13:29.00 | — |
| 5×5 blindfolded | Chen-Pin Sun (孫振斌) | 14:34.00 | — |
| 3×3 Multi-Blind | Chen-Pin Sun (孫振斌) | 12 of 15 cubes · 1:00:00 | — |
